Q: Is 834,448,518 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 834,448,518 is a composite number.

Why is 834,448,518 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 834,448,518 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 3,499 6,998 10,497 13,249 20,994 26,498 31,491 39,747 62,982 79,494 119,241 238,482 46,358,251 92,716,502 139,074,753 278,149,506 417,224,259 and 834,448,518, with no remainder.

Since 834,448,518 cannot be divided by just 1 and 834,448,518, it is a composite number.
